When using the cURL command I can get a proper refresh token, but not when I request in Swift. Both refresh and access tokens for that user will return.We recommend that you refresh your tokens in response to being rejected by the server for bad authentication. Hi. This is important because we never want to expose our … âBearerâ comes from the authorization header; see.The domain dedicated to Twitch authentication is https://id.twitch.tv.The procedure you should use to get tokens depends on the type(s) of tokens you want:For security purposes, examples in these sections use a fake access token.When an API request requires authentication, send the access token as a header. Synchronizing on the refresh operation prevents the application from inadvertently overrunning its limit.As mentioned above, when you request authorization from users, the URL,Scopes are specified as a space-separated list in the URL.Ask for only the permissions you need, as users can view each requested permission when authorizing your app.No scopes are needed when requesting app access tokens.These scopes apply to both OAuth and OIDC token requests. The reason your application sends this request may vary:The user is asked to authorize access within the scopes.The Spotify Accounts service presents details of the,The user is redirected back to your specified,After the user accepts, or denies your request, the Spotify Accounts service redirects the user back to your.When the authorization code has been received, you will need to exchange it with an access token by making a POST request to the Spotify Accounts service, this time to its /api/token endpoint:An alternative way to send the client id and secret is as request parameters (,The access token allows you to make requests to the.Access tokens are deliberately set to expire after a short time, after which new tokens may be granted by supplying the refresh token originally obtained during the authorization code exchange.The request is sent to the token endpoint of the Spotify Accounts service:The body of this POST request must contain the following parameters encoded in.The header of this POST request must contain the following parameter:The authorization code flow with PKCE is the best option for mobile and desktop applications where it is unsafe to store your client secret. Do you have any idea why this is happening?Sorry to reply to a month old post, but you might want to change the extension description in light of this, as it currently says "even when you are not live" and I had to find this to figure out why it wasn't working.The new patch is working wonders, thank you.But I red somewhere that someone got his Spotify password compromised after using this extension, and wasn't seeing any other source than this extension being the cause.So it might be a well disguised scam to fetch tons of email adresses, or just buggy and someone external achieved to use it to get passwords, idk, but since it's not working for me so far, I uninstalled it and would advise you to do the same until a better working extension comes out !It uses the official Spotify oauth api, the extension doesn't receive or see your password so it cannot leak it.Have you tried disabling it and re-enabling it? You can also add your +VOTE and Subscribe to the thread.
To continue, log in to Spotify. To obtain a pair of access token - refresh token, follow the Authorization Code Flow (if you need a certain scope to be approved) or Client Credentials (if you just need to sign your request, like when fetching a certain playlist).
After they accept or decline, the user will be redirected onwards to the URI that your app provided in the,If the user accepted your request, then your app is ready to exchange the authorization code for an access token.
Florida State Football 2007, Stubhub Army Football, Wyoming Basketball Record, Valentine's Day Ideas 2019, Joanna Jedrzejczyk Wiki, Oklahoma State Women's Basketball Coaches, What Is Dom In Tamil, Country Western Girl Names, Arthur Lee Allen, Ice Skater Kristi Yamaguchi, Nauru News, Siohvaughn Funches Linkedin, Besharam Budget And Collection, Ralph Lauren Fashion, Red Dawn 2012 Gif, Autzen Stadium Expansion, Opencore On Real Mac, Ohio State Wrestling Wiki, Oregon Ducks Font 2019, Realism Research Philosophy, Rock Running Songs, Kaiserslautern Today, Velar Fronting, Pranayama For Skin Problems, Collage Techniques, Langkawi Tsunami 2019, Ohio State Wrestling Wiki, Cottagecore Clothes Store, Husker Football Schedule, Easy Hairstyles For Long Hair To Do At Home, What Is Ownership In Law, Full Contact Roller Hockey, Ohio State Lacrosse Women's, Liverpool Results 15 16, Cheap Ucla Football Tickets, Lucidity In A Sentence, Art Criticism Essay, Little Blue Heron In Flight, Peggy Fleming Family Tree, Cartoon Dp For Boys, JanaSena Twitter Followers Statistics, University Of Miami Miller School Of Medicine Logo, Macbeth Analysis, Einthusan Patel Ki Punjabi Shaadi, 2015 Texas Tech Football Schedule, Baylor Football Stats 2017, Sustained Injury Meaning In Tamil, Best Ohio State Football Players 2019, Original Browns Logo, Invincible 2020 Film, Books About Lines, Florida International University Ranking Engineering, Art Projects Based On Famous Artists, Create Cartoon Avatar From Photo, Packpride Premium Football, Aesthetic Flower Quotes, Penn State Depth Chart 2019, Artificial Virtues, Celebrities Who Converted To Islam, What Is Special About A Parallelogram, Cheating Earphone, Prairie View Football Roster 2019, Lithium Formula And Charge, Rutgers Gymnastics Division, 2018 Miami Hurricanes Roster, Years Pronunciation, Shoto Todoroki Wallpaper Phone, 2005 League Cup Final, Arthur Schopenhauer Books, Aegan Full Movie Tamil Hd, Phonetic Transcription Of Part, Painting Value Scale, Jeffrey Howard Writer, Alliance Mma Scworx, Descriptive Design Words,